3-31-24 - Nature Reveals the Resurrection Narrative
The readings for the week for Easter Vigil are Genesis 1:1-2:4a and Psalm 136:1-9, 23-26, Genesis 7:1-5, 11-18; 8:6-18; 9:8-13 and Psalm 46, Genesis 22:1-18 and Psalm 16, Exodus 14:10-31; 15:20-21 and Exodus 15:1b-13, 17-18, Isaiah 55:1-11 and Isaiah 12:2-6, Baruch 3:9-15, 3:32-4:4 or Proverbs 8:1-8, 19-21; 9:4b-6 and Psalm 19, Ezekiel 36:24-28 and Psalm 42, 43, Ezekiel 37:1-14 and Psalm 143, Zephaniah 3:14-20 and Psalm 98, Romans 6:3-11 and Psalm 114, and Mark 16:1-8. The readings for the Resurrection of the Lord are Acts 10:34-43 or Isaiah 25:6-9, Psalm 118:1-2, 14-24, 1 Corinthians 15:1-11 or Acts 10:34-43, and John 20:1-18 or Mark 16:1-8. The readings for the Easter Evening are Isaiah 25:6-9, Psalm 114, 1 Corinthians 5:6b-8, and Luke 24:13-49. This week we look at parallels between the Easter narrative and natural phenomena such as solar eclipses and the biological miracle of the American wood frog's survival in extreme conditions. These are amazing reminders of how we can lose sight of the true miracle of God and yet God still has reminders of this miracle all over for us to discover. 3-17-24 -A Seed for Renewal and Growth
The readings for the week are Jeremiah 31:31-34, either Psalm 51:1-12 or Psalm 119:9-16, Hebrews 5:5-10, and John 12:20-33. This week we look at the biology of seeds and how they work. From this understanding, we are better able to understand what Jesus is saying in John 12:24 about the grain seed that must die, as Jesus prepares for his death and the future thereafter.
